浏览代码

上传列表分页修改

lihong 2 年之前
父节点
当前提交
21c4ca80ac

文件差异内容过多而无法显示
+ 0 - 0
src/main/java/thyyxxk/webserver/dao/his/medicalinsurance/UpIdCollectionDao.java


+ 3 - 4
src/main/java/thyyxxk/webserver/service/medicalinsurance/SetlListUpldService.java

@@ -825,7 +825,8 @@ public class SetlListUpldService {
      */
     public ResultVo<IPage<SiSetlinfoTemp>> huoQuJieSuanRenYuan(JieSuanDanChaXun param) {
         IPage<SiSetlinfoTemp> page = new Page<>();
-        page.setRecords(dao.huoQuJieSuanRenYuan(statementQueryConditions(param),
+        QueryWrapper<?> queryWrapper = statementQueryConditions(param);
+        page.setRecords(dao.huoQuJieSuanRenYuan(queryWrapper,
                 param.getCurrentPage(), param.getPageSize()));
         if (ListUtil.isBlank(page.getRecords())) {
             return ResultVoUtil.fail(ExceptionEnum.NO_DATA_EXIST);
@@ -903,9 +904,7 @@ public class SetlListUpldService {
                 }
             }
         }
-        if (param.getTotal() == 0) {
-            page.setTotal(dao.huoQuJieSuanRenYuanTotal(param.getStartTime(), param.getEndTime(), param.getClrType(), param.getPatNo(), param.getInsutype(), param.getOutDept(), param.getMedType(), param.getPsnType(), param.getClrOptins(), param.getDecTypes(), param.getFlag(), param.getReferPhysician(), param.getAuditFlag(), param.getHiPaymtd()));
-        }
+        page.setTotal(dao.huoQuJieSuanRenYuanTotal(queryWrapper));
         return ResultVoUtil.success(page);
     }
 

部分文件因为文件数量过多而无法显示